On August 30, a local fisherman in Turkey’s Samsun province spotted an uncrewed vessel off the coast near the Char Shamba area of the city. The object was initially mistaken for a regular boat but later identified by fisherman Kazim Baltaoglu as an unmanned device after he reported it to authorities.
According to reports, law enforcement and rescue services responded promptly upon receiving the alert. The uncrewed vessel was found on the beach, and officials confirmed that its origin and purpose are under active investigation.
